Motorola Edge (2021) is a little bit better than ZTE Axon 10 Pro, with an 84.6 score against 80.2. Motorola Edge (2021)'s design is a lot newer than the ZTE Axon 10 Pro's, but it is somewhat thicker and heavier. Both phones we compare here use Android OS, but Motorola Edge (2021) has 11 version while ZTE Axon 10 Pro has Android 10.
The ZTE Axon 10 Pro counts with just a bit better hardware performance than Motorola Edge (2021), and although they both have a Octa-Core processing unit, the ZTE Axon 10 Pro also has more RAM memory. ZTE Axon 10 Pro counts with a screen that's just as good as the Motorola Edge (2021) one, because although the ZTE Axon 10 Pro has a quite smaller display and a bit lower 1080 x 2340 resolution, it also counts with a little bit more pixels per inch of display.
The Motorola Edge (2021) takes a bit better photos and videos than ZTE Axon 10 Pro, because although it has slower 30 fps video frame rates and a smaller diafragm aperture which is not good for low-light photography and video, and they both have the same (4K) video definition, the Motorola Edge (2021) also counts with a way better 108 megapixels resolution camera.
The ZTE Axon 10 Pro counts with a much better storage for applications and games than Motorola Edge (2021), because it has a SD memory slot that admits up to 1,95 TB and 256 GB internal memory capacity. The Motorola Edge (2021) counts with greater battery performance than ZTE Axon 10 Pro, because it has a 5000mAh battery capacity instead of 4000mAh.
